
Heavy PDF users will welcome the launch of Acrobat X Pro, the tenth version of Adobe’s PDF creation and editing tool. The new version focuses on enhancements to improve productivity and collaboration, such as the introduction of a new Reading Mode and the ability to share files online at Acrobat.com. Users will also be able to convert Microsoft Office files to PDFs with a single click, not to mention convert PDF data to Microsoft Excel. Multistep tasks can be automated thanks to the introduction of an Action Wizard to improve workflows and share user automations with other users. Mac and Windows versions will both be available and are expected to ship within 30 days. If you’re planning to pick up a copy of this, expect to shell out $450.
